Position Summary:
This is an entry level role for someone with a genuine passion for design and a desire to build a career in sales within the KBB industry. Working alongside our Senior Sales Designers you will support the design and sales process from first enquiry through to signed agreement, learning how to translate client requirements into compelling, high quality design solutions that are both visually impactful and commercially sound. Full training will be provided. For the first year or so your work will be in support of the senior team rather than leading your own client meetings, with the aim of progressing to running your own consultations once you have completed training and built the necessary product, software and sales knowledge.
Duties & Responsibilities:
- Welcoming showroom visitors, taking initial enquiry details and arranging appointments for the senior team
- Sitting in on client consultations with Senior Sales Designers, taking notes and preparing follow up information
- Producing kitchen and cabinetry layouts, visuals and quotations in Compusoft Winner under guidance
- Assisting with the preparation and presentation of design proposals to clients in the showroom
- Assisting on site with surveys and measurements alongside the senior team
- Liaising with the creative designer, suppliers and installers to check designs are technically and commercially viable
- Maintaining accurate records of enquiries, design revisions, approvals and client communications on our systems
- Helping keep the showroom, displays and sample library presented to a high standard
- Learning our product ranges, appliance brands and pricing so you can advise clients with confidence
